🌌 Cosmic Time — Where This Moment Sits in the Mahāyuga

These five values locate the requested date inside this application's declared proleptic model. Kali Year uses 18 February 3102 BCE as a traditional epoch convention; that convention is not proof of Krishna's historical departure date. Ahargaṇa is this model's day-count from that epoch. Julian Day is a continuous astronomical day-number. Ayanāṁśa is the modelled sidereal/tropical angular offset. Sun-Moon angle determines the computed tithi (0-360° elongation / 12° per tithi).

Kali Year5270 · Kali-5270
Ahargaṇa (days from Kali epoch)1924631.27 · 5269.5 years since 3102 BCE Ujjain midnight
Julian Day2513096.770833 · universal astronomical day-count
Ayanāṁśa (Lahiri)26.2071° · precession offset · grows ~50.29″/yr
Sun-Moon angle (elongation)62.06° · determines today's tithi (12° = 1 tithi · so 6/30)
